Samsung Exynos 2100 beats Snapdragon 888 in new multi-core benchmark test

The upcoming Samsung Exynos 2100 SoC was previously reported to compete with Qualcomm’s Snapdragon 888 chip. Now, new Geekbench benchmarks have revealed that this is actually the case as it outperforms the latter’s unreleased flagship processor in multi-core tests.

Samsung

According to a GSMArena report, known tipster Ice Universe, which is known for his leaks and reports regarding Samsung, recently shared a screenshot of a Geekbench test. In this benchmark, the Exynos 2100 SoC undergoes the synthetic test and managed to receive impressive scores. The single core score came in at 1089 points, while the muti core score was around an impressive 3963 points.

As per the leakster, the Exynos 2100 from the South Korean tech giant peaked at 1108 points for single core and 3963 points for the multi core tests. This is notable as it surpasses the Qualcomm Snapdragon 888 SoC, which achieved a 1135 points and 3794 points in single core tests and multi core benchmarks respectively. Interestingly, the synthetic tests also showcase a noticeable jump in scores from previous Geekbench listing that had it receive 1006 and 3059 points respectively.

In other words, the upcoming high end processor from Samsung is still apparently growing, and we can expect additional performance bump, even from the Qualcomm chip with further optimizations. Realme Watch S and Watch S Pro launched in India; pricing starts at ₹4,999 ($68)

Last month, Realme had launched the Watch S smartwatch in the European market and today, the company has launched two new wearable devices in India — Realme Watch S and Realme Watch S Pro.

Realme Watch S Pro

Realme Watch S Pro

The Realme Watch S Pro features a 1.39-inch AMOLED screen with 454 x 454 pixels screen resolution, Always-on display support, and offers 450 nits brightness. It also supports Auto-Brightness features that can adjust the device to five brightness levels.

It offers over 100 watch faces and comes with Blood Oxygen (SpO2 sensor) and a heart-rate monitor (PPG). For fitness and workout tracking, the device comes with 15 different sports modes, including Swimming, Cricket, Yoga, Outdoor Run & Walk, outdoor cycling, Hiking, Workout, and more.

Under the hood, it is powered by a dual-core ARM Cortex-M4 processor. The smartwatch is rated 5ATM, offering 50 meters of water resistance, and features high-precision Dual-Satellite GPS (GNSS) functionality. It packs a 420mAh battery that is promised to offer 14 days of usage on a single charge.

The Realme Watch S Pro is priced at ₹9,999 (~$135) in India and will be available for purchase from 29th December. The company has also launched Silicon and Leather straps, starting at ₹599, which will go on sale in January.

Realme Watch S

On the other hand, the Realme Watch S features a 1.3-inch LCD circular touchscreen display that offers 360 x 360 pixels screen resolution and is protected by a layer of Corning Gorilla Glass 3. The company is offering 12 watch faces onboard and has said that over 100 watch faces will be available in the near future.

Realme Watch S

It comes with all the command smartwatch features such as Sleep Monitoring, Call Rejection, Smart Notifications, and Music and Camera Control. There’s also an optical heart rate sensor as well as a blood oxygen level monitoring sensor (SpO2).

The company is offering 16 sports modes, which include the likes of Walk, Indoor Run, Outdoor Run, among others. In the software department, it runs a proprietary operating system, which is a forked version of the FreeRT OS.

It has an IP68 rating for water and dust resistance and comes powered by a 390mAh battery that the company says can last up to 15 days on a single charge.

The Realme Watch S is priced at ₹4,999 (~$68) and will go on sale from 28th December. There’s also a Master Edition which is designed by Grafflex and is priced at ₹5,999 (~$81).

 

Amazfit GTS 2 Mini debuts in India for ₹6,999 ($95)

Earlier this month, Huami launched the Amazfit GTS 2 Mini smartwatch in its home country China. Three weeks later, the company has now announced this wearable for India. Priced at ₹6,999 ($95), the product will go on sale starting December 26 in the region. It can be bought from either Amazfit online store or Amazon India in Black, Sage Green, or Pink color variant.

The Amazfit GTS 2 Mini is the latest smartwatch from Huami. After unveiling it in China, the firm announced it for the global markets (western) late last week priced at $99. Now, this fitness tracker disguised as a smartwatch has reached the Indian shores as well.

As its name suggests, the Amazfit GTS 2 Mini is a watered-down version of the regular Amazfit GTS 2, which also recently debuted in India for ₹12,999 ($176). Almost at half the price of the standard model, it offers everything one needs in a fitness wearable.

The major differences between the mini and the regular variants are that the former is lighter in weight, sports a smaller AMOLED display, only 70+ sports modes, and neither features internal storage for music nor a speaker for calls.

If you are fine with the above-mentioned shortcomings, the Amazfit GTS 2 Mini is a better buy than the regular Amazfit GTS 2 that costs almost double in all the regions where both of them are available.

Apple CEO Tim Cook ‘refused’ a meeting to acquire Tesla: Elon Musk

Earlier this week, Elon Musk tweeted out stating that he had planned on selling Tesla to Apple, during its “darkest days” back when the Model 3 rolled out. However, Apple CEO, Tim Cook, “refused” to take the meeting regarding the acquisition.

Apple

The Twitter post from the billionaire SpaceX and Tesla CEO arrived after reports surfaced that the Cupertino based giant is working on its own electric vehicle. For those unaware, numerous rumors have recently surfaced regarding the Apple Car, which is the company’s self developed the electric and autonomous vehicle. Elon Musk said that Tesla was then worth one tenth of its value now. The electric vehicle brand has seen a rather successful year, with its stock prices shooting up and making it the most valuable automobile maker in the world.

Back in 2017, Elon Musk had considered selling off Tesla after facing ‘production hell.’ The company was bleeding money and had yet to produce an electric vehicle available for mass production. During this time, Musk said that the brand was just “single digit weeks” away from completely collapsing, as he directed all of the company’s resources towards ramping up production of the Model 3 sedan. We now know how the story goes as Tesla has not just survived, but also thrived with the brand launching new models since then.

The iPhone maker has been toying with the idea of launching its own electric car for a while now. While it was known that the company had focused on developing and selling its technologies to other companies, a recent report had revealed that Apple is still working on its own electric self driving car. This report talked about the potential breakthrough in battery technology, which would be lighter while also increasing its energy density.

 

Fossil Gen 6 smartwatch with LTE and NFC support spotted on FCC

Fossil, the well-known watchmaker has also launched a smartwatch and the latest product from the company is Fossil Gen 5 which was announced over a year ago. Now, the company is set to launch its successor.

The upcoming Fossil Gen 6 smartwatch has been spotted on the FCC website with model number C1NF1, reports GoAndroid. This is the same device that appeared on Bluetooth SIG along with the DW11 smartwatch earlier this year.

Fossil Watch Gen 6 LTE

Fossil Gen 6 Smartwatch FCC

The FCC listing of this next-generation Fossil watch also revealed that the product will come with support for LTE connectivity. Along with that, it also features support for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and NFC.

Further, the device seems to be powered by an APP00310 battery that has 2.85Vdc and 0.4Ah power rating. The battery is revealed to have been built by a Taiwan-based battery manufacturer – APack Technology Co., LTD.

EDITOR’S PICK: OnePlus CEO Pete Lau confirms that the OnePlus Watch is coming early next year

Based on the previous leak, the upcoming Fossil smartwatch is expected to come pow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on Wear 4100 SoC, which should offer a significant improvement in the performance of the product.

With support for NFC, the device can also be used with a wireless payment service, similar to Google Pay. Given such features, it will be interesting to see how the company manages to optimize the battery life of this upcoming WearOS-powered smartwatch.

The KFConsole is real and it will keep your chicken warm while gaming

Earlier this year, KFC, the fast-food restaurant chain with outlets across the globe teased a console back in June with a promise that it will be announced on November 12, but that didn’t happen. Today, the KFConsole is official and it is a real gaming console gaming PC.

KFConsole featured

The KFConsole is a joint product between the fast-food chain and Cooler Master, the Taiwanese computer hardware manufacturer. The console which is shaped like a chicken bucket has a black finish and an ejectable tray for your chicken. Below the tray is a power button that glows red and at the bottom is a ring that also glows red.

The KFConsole has been designed to redirect heat from the system to cool your chicken in the patented Chicken Chamber.

EDITOR’S PICK: P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X launch to bump TV shipments in 2021

There is an Intel NUC 9 inside the console that is housed inside a custom Cooler Master NC100 chassis. The KFConsole also has an unnamed ASUS mini-GPU that sits in a hot-swappable slot, thus ensuring that your console remains powerful for several years. For storage, you get two Seagate BarraCuda 1TB SSDs.

While KFC has not revealed a lot of key specs such as the RAM, specific GPU, and ports, the official website for the KFConsole says it is VR ready, has Ray Tracing, supports 240fps for all games, and 240Hz output on 4K monitors and 4K TVs.

There is also no news of the price and the release date for the KFConsole but seeing that the year is almost over, it most likely will not be available for purchase until next year.
